Store lemons and limes in water Andrii Spy_k/Shutterstock WebJan 13, 2024 · Juicing the limes: Juice your limes, then store the liquid in an airtight container or enclosed glass jar in the fridge. Lime juice can last upwards of four days, though it will slowly lose its flavor. 5. Refrigerating cut limes: Refrigerate lime halves and lime slices in the fridge for five to seven days in an airtight container or a zip-top ...

WebJan 26, 2024 · Storing limes in the refrigerator is the most common way and the most accessible way to store your limes. For the longest storage of your limes, it is important not to slice them up. When you slice the lime it will lose moisture a lot quicker and it will dry up.
